Re-Defining True Trade to Potentiate SME Lending
When: November 21, 2025
Location: London
People: Geoffrey Wynne

Sullivan partner Geoffrey Wynne, as the TF COP Regulatory Working Group Chair, delivered a Legal and Regulatory update on "Re-Defining True Trade to Potentiate SME Lending" during the first of a two-part session at TF COP 25 — the Trade Finance Conference of Parties — on "Innovative Regulatory Frameworks to Foster Increased SME Lending."

The summit took place on November 21, 2025, at Crown Agents Bank in London.

TF COP is a global public-private initiative coordinated by ITFA working to close the $2.5 trillion trade finance gap, with a mission to halve the gap by 2030 and eliminate it entirely by 2040. The annual TF COP Summit is designed to represent a true cross-section of the trade and export finance ecosystem — across geographies, sectors and roles. Participants engage in dynamic roundtable discussions, alongside select panels and presentations, to shape the agenda for the year ahead.
